OREGONTRAIL

OREGONTRAIL, like surrenderdorothy, is a project that BONES and Greaf work on together. The lyrics are mostly metaphors and themed around the harsh journey through the Oregon Trail that was taken by settlers back in the 1800’s. It could also be a reference to the game Oregon Trail, which is focused around the same journey.
